Beware of Fraudulent Companies Among Steel and Metal Material Suppliers in China

DLSS - Pipe&Tube - Beware of Fraudulent Companies Among Steel and Metal Material Suppliers in China

In recent months, several cases have surfaced regarding fraudulent activities among certain steel and metal material suppliers in China. One particular case highlights the risks faced by overseas buyers when dealing with unreliable companies.

Case Study: Brazilian Importer Defrauded

In April and May 2025, a Brazilian company reported that it had purchased approximately 125 tonnes of steel coils from a supplier in Shandong Province. The agreed price was 20%–30% below the market rate, which in hindsight proved to be a warning sign.

The supplier, registered as Jinan Steel Co., Ltd., only delivered about 50 tonnes before cutting off communication. When contacted, the owner shifted responsibility, claiming the salesperson had resigned, and eventually refused to respond altogether.

Identified Patterns of Fraud

Based on investigations and multiple similar cases, the following risk indicators have been identified:

  • Company Background: Family-run business, with management handled by a father and son, headquartered in Jinan but with ties to Liaocheng.
  • Suspicious Contacts: Credit reports even listed phone numbers linked to Shijiazhuang, Hebei Province.
  • Fraud Method:
    1. Offer contracts at unrealistically low prices.
    2. Require high advance payments or even 100% upfront.
    3. Deliver only a small portion—or nothing at all.
    4. Cut off communication, leaving overseas buyers with major losses.

These fraudulent practices are especially prevalent in Liaocheng City, a major hub for steel and metal material processing in Shandong Province. However, similar cases have been reported in Qingdao, Tianjin, Wuxi, and Shanghai.

Recommendations for Overseas Buyers

To avoid becoming a victim of such schemes, importers should remain vigilant and adopt strict due diligence measures:

  • Verify company credentials through multiple sources, including ASTM International.
  • Compare market prices and be wary of offers significantly below market level.
  • Request third-party inspections (e.g., SGS, BV, TÜV) prior to shipment.
  • Start with smaller trial orders before committing to large volumes.
  • Maintain secure payment terms, such as using Letters of Credit (L/C).

Frequently Asked Questions (FAQ)

Q1: How can I identify fraudulent steel suppliers in China?
Look for unusually low prices, requests for full upfront payment, refusal to provide third-party inspection, and poor communication after deposit.

Q2: Which regions in China have higher risks?
Based on recent cases, risk is higher in Liaocheng (Shandong), Handan/Xingtai (Hebei), and coastal hubs such as Qingdao and Tianjin.
